    Strategic Analysis of the Chinese Ride Sharing Market, Forecast to 2025

    Ride Sharing Market is Expected to Achieve 667.9 Million Members by 2025 in China

    A total of 20.81 billion ride sharing services were offered in China in 2017. The overall ride sharing member size in China has achieved 207.4 million in 2017.     China Luxury Car Market, Forecast to 2025

    Rising Disposable Income and Increasing Demand for Luxury Vehicles are Propelling China to become the Largest Global Market for Premium Cars

    China is the largest automotive market globally. In 2017, luxury cars accounted for a 10.3% share of the country’s overall passenger vehicle market. The luxury car market is forecast to experience a positive growth, at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.4% during 2017-2025.
